Grade X2CrNiMoN17-11-2
European Standard Steel Grade 1.4406
Corresponding Standard EN 10088-2-2024
Stainless Steels - Part 2: Technical Delivery Conditions for Sheet/Plate and Strip of Corrosion Resistant Steels for General Purposes
Classification Austenitic Stainless Steel
X2CrNiMoN17-11-2 Chemical Element Composition Content (%)
Component C Si Mn P S Cr Ni Mo N
Minimum Value - - - - - 16.5 10 2 0.12
Maximum Value 0.03 1 2 0.045 0.015 18.5 12.5 2.5 0.22

Approximate Comparison Table Austenitic Stainless Steel
Japan United States France European Standard United Kingdom
JIS ASTM NF EN/NF EN Numerical Grade BS EN/BS
SUS316LN 316LN Z3CND17-11Az X2CrNiMoN17-11-2 1.4406 316S61
